What does a garage door safety inspection include?

Ensuring the safety and functionality of your garage door is essential for protecting your home and loved ones. A thorough garage door safety inspection covers numerous mechanical, electrical, and structural components to confirm that your door operates smoothly, securely, and in compliance with Australian safety standards. Whether you’re a homeowner, property manager, or DIY enthusiast, understanding what a comprehensive inspection entails will help you maintain your garage door’s optimal performance and safety.

What components are checked during a garage door safety inspection?

A detailed garage door safety inspection carefully examines many critical parts of the door system that affect its operation and safety features. These include:

  • Door springs: Inspecting for signs of mechanical wear, corrosion, loss of spring tension, and potential breakage risks is vital since springs control the door’s balance and movement.
  • Opener mechanism: The motor function, control switches, remote control responsiveness, and power supply stability are tested to ensure reliable automatic operation.
  • Door tracks: Inspectors check for correct alignment, damage, accumulation of debris, and adequate clearance space to guarantee smooth and safe door travel along the tracks.
  • Cable condition: Cables are reviewed for fraying, rust, or loose fittings which may hinder door movement or create serious hazards if they snap.
  • Roller wheels and hinges: These components undergo evaluation for wear and tear, lubrication needs, and secure fastening to prevent malfunction or noisy operation.
  • Wire condition: Electrical wiring is also inspected to identify any damage or degradation that could interrupt power or cause safety issues.
  • Frame stability: The garage door frame and bumper pads receive scrutiny to verify structural integrity and adequate protection against impacts or trip hazards.

By thoroughly checking these areas, inspectors ensure every part works cohesively for safe and reliable garage door functionality.

How is the garage door’s safety functionality tested?

Beyond physical components, testing the door’s safety mechanisms forms a crucial part of the inspection to prevent accidents and injuries:

  • Photo eye sensors: These safety sensors are cleaned and checked for proper alignment to detect obstructions accurately within the door’s path.
  • Reversing mechanism: Simulated obstruction tests confirm that the door automatically reverses direction when it encounters an obstacle, ensuring quick response to prevent harm.
  • Manual and emergency release: Inspectors verify the smooth operation of manual release handles and emergency disengagement features, vital during power outages or emergencies.
  • Test cycle: Running a full open and close sequence lets technicians observe operational smoothness and confirms the correct function of all safety sensors and reversing features.

These tests uphold safety compliance and reinforce user confidence in the door’s protective systems.

What maintenance procedures are included in the inspection?

Routine maintenance incorporated within the safety inspection prolongs the garage door’s lifespan and enhances performance by addressing friction, wear, and operational consistency. Key procedures include:

  • Lubricant application: Applying lubricant to hinges, rollers, tracks, and springs reduces friction, minimises noise level, and prevents premature mechanical wear.
  • Tension adjustment: Correct spring tension balances door speed and ensures controlled operation, reducing the risk of sudden falls or motor strain.
  • Hardware tightening: Bolts, screws, and fasteners are checked and tightened as necessary to maintain frame stability and structural integrity.
  • Sensor cleaning: Photo eye and other safety sensors are cleaned carefully to maintain sensor range and accurate obstruction detection.
  • Noise level and resistance check: Auditing operational sounds and resistance forces helps identify potential issues early, such as worn parts or misalignment.

These maintenance tasks are integral to a comprehensive inspection, preventing costly repairs and unsafe conditions.

How is electrical and control system integrity assessed?

Electrical components are fundamental to the reliable and secure operation of modern garage doors. During the safety inspection, professionals evaluate:

  • Control board and electrical connections: Inspected for signs of corrosion, loose wiring, or physical damage to prevent malfunctions.
  • Power supply: Verified to ensure stable voltage levels with no interruptions that could disrupt door operation.
  • Remote controls and control switches: Tested for responsiveness and proper functionality, assuring convenient and safe user control.
  • Reset button and warning labels: Confirmed present and clearly visible to enhance user awareness and meet safety compliance requirements.

Ensuring all electrical elements are intact and functioning reduces safety risks and avoids unexpected breakdowns.

Why is a balance test important during the safety inspection?

The balance test is a crucial evaluation to determine if the garage door springs provide adequate and correct counterbalance. This test involves:

  • Manually lifting the door to a halfway point and releasing it to observe if it remains stationary, rises, or falls quickly.
  • Correct spring tension means the door stays in place, indicating operational smoothness and minimal undue resistance.
  • An imbalance can lead to excessive mechanical wear, increased motor effort, erratic door speed, or dangerous door movement patterns.

This simple but effective test provides immediate insights into spring condition and overall door safety, highlighting if further adjustment or repairs are needed.

What additional aspects are reviewed for overall safety compliance?

Extending beyond mechanical and electrical parts, the inspection covers other factors that influence safety, security, and door durability, including:

  • Weather seals and threshold seal: Checked for tears, gaps, or deterioration to prevent water ingress and improve energy efficiency.
  • Panel condition: Assessed for dents, cracks, or corrosion that might weaken the door’s structural integrity over time.
  • Lock functionality: Ensures locks and security mechanisms operate smoothly, providing adequate protection against unauthorised access.
  • Bumper pads and clearance space: Reviewed to identify trip hazards or risk of damage to surrounding structures from door operation.

This holistic approach ensures that the garage door system fully complies with safety standards and protects occupants and property effectively.

How often should a garage door safety inspection be scheduled?

Regular inspection and maintenance are vital to keep your garage door operating safely and efficiently over time. Recommended scheduling includes:

  • Annual inspections: For most residential garage doors, an annual professional safety inspection is advisable to catch any developing issues early.
  • Biannual inspections: More frequent inspection, such as every six months, may be necessary for doors with heavy usage or those exposed to harsh environmental conditions.
  • Usage and environment factors: Frequent opening cycles, coastal exposure, or extreme weather can influence the necessary inspection frequency.

Following a consistent maintenance checklist ensures your garage door remains safe and functional year-round.

What are common signs that indicate a garage door needs immediate inspection?

Promptly addressing warning signs can prevent accidents or costly repairs. Be alert for symptoms such as:

  • Unusual or excessive noise during door operation, indicating mechanical wear or lack of lubrication.
  • Slow or uneven door movement, suggesting issues with springs, opener mechanism, or track alignment.
  • Visible damage such as dents, cracked panels, or frayed cables raising safety concerns.
  • Sensor malfunctions where the door fails to reverse or detect obstructions reliably.
  • Difficulty in manually releasing the door or unusual resistance when using the emergency release.

If you notice any of these signs, scheduling an immediate safety inspection is highly recommended.

Can I perform a garage door safety inspection myself?

While some basic checks can be carried out safely by homeowners, caution is essential:

  • Simple tasks such as cleaning photo eye sensors, testing the manual release, and visually inspecting tracks, cables, and hardware are generally safe.
  • Tension adjustments or repairs involving door springs and electrical components should only be performed by trained professionals due to high risk of injury.
  • DIY safety checks can increase awareness but are not substitutes for comprehensive professional inspections that assess electrical integrity and perform precise mechanical tests like balance assessments.

Always prioritise safety and seek licensed technicians for complex maintenance or repairs.

Frequently Asked Questions (FAQ)

Q1: How long does a typical garage door safety inspection take?

A: Most professional inspections usually take between 30 to 60 minutes, depending on the door type and its current condition.

Q2: What happens if a garage door fails a safety inspection?

A: Technicians provide a detailed report pinpointing faults and recommend repairs or part replacements necessary to restore full safety compliance.

Q3: Are garage door springs dangerous to inspect or repair myself?

A: Yes, garage door springs store significant tension and improper handling can cause severe injury. It’s always safest to hire professional technicians for spring repairs or adjustments.

Q4: How much does a garage door safety inspection cost in Australia?

Q5: What are photo eye sensors and why are they important?

A: Photo eye sensors are safety devices that detect obstacles in the path of the closing door, preventing accidental closures on people, pets, or objects by triggering an automatic reversal.
